    Several issues here - obviously the most important is to identify correctly the creatures in the White Swan photo. They're not meerkats - my guess is groundhogs, but I'm not certain. Perhaps we count a zoo-ologist amongst our number who might help? They're clearly burrowing mammals of some kind.

    I tend to agree with bcfczuluarmy over the Bulls Head/City Tavern photos. I don't like having a blank space on the front page if there exists a photo of the building, even if it's got the previous name of the pub. When someone posts a photo with the current signage then that's the time to suppress the old photos.

    I don't think that there's an "official" policy on this? Some of us may remember that a few years ago some of us were given rights to suppress (that is not to show on the front page but still be available for anyone to view) photos of pubs that had changed their name when there existed a current photo. I think that's fair as a policy, but I remember getting it in the neck from Conrad because I also wanted to suppress photos of pubs covered in plastic sheeting while undergoing repairs or refurbs. I still hold the view that if you can't see the pub in the photo then it should be suppressed in favour of photos that actually show the pub.
